Kayla and Kyle (2014)

A young transgender man must choose between his family and his identity.

Kayla and Kyle (2014) poster

Kyle is a young female-to-male transgender man living on his own in the city. After realizing his true gender, his mother forced him to leave in order to hide the truth from the rest of the family. Kyle is faced with a daily dilemma: continue struggling on his own, or go back to living as a woman to be accepted back home. A crisis in the family will force Kyle to choose between what he believes in and what his mother wants.
